Common Misconceptions Concerning Evaluation Regularity



One usual mistaken belief regarding assessment frequency is that conducting inspections only when there are visible signs of insects is sufficient. While awaiting visible indicators might appear like a cost-effective approach, insects can often stay hidden up until their numbers have actually significantly boosted, making it more challenging and extra expensive to eliminate them.

Normal assessments, even in the absence of evident bug sightings, can aid find infestations in their onset, stopping extensive damage to your home.

Performance of Preventative Steps



To properly take care of bug invasions, implementing preventative measures is important in preserving a pest-free setting. Below are four crucial steps you can take to keep parasites at bay:

1. ** Seal Entry Information: ** Conduct a complete inspection of your home to identify and secure any kind of fractures or openings where parasites can get in. Use caulk or climate removing to seal gaps around windows, doors, pipelines, and vents.

2. ** Correct Food Storage: ** Shop food in airtight containers and guarantee that your kitchen and kitchen are tidy and free of crumbs. Frequently tidy countertops, tables, and floors to remove food sources that draw in bugs.
